2 Samuel 12:19

KJV ORIGINAL
But when David saw that his servants whispered, David perceived that the child was dead: therefore David said unto his servants, Is the child dead? And they said, He is dead.

✦ MADE SIMPLE

But when David saw that his servants were whispering to each other, David realized that the child had died. So David asked his servants, 'Is the child dead?' And they answered, 'Yes, he is dead.'

⚡ THE BOTTOM LINE

David realizes from his servants' whispered conversations that his sick baby has died, and when he asks directly, they confirm the tragic news.

📚 Historical Context

This occurs after the prophet Nathan confronted David about his adultery with Bathsheba and his arrangement of her husband Uriah's death in battle. As God's judgment, their first child became severely ill. David had been fasting and praying desperately for seven days, hoping God would spare the child's life.
